CSI Webserve updating images


bandrews Feb 19, 2013 11:30 PM

Hello,

I have an RTMC display in which I use Image controls to display .png graphic file. The files are created from data that is being collected with LoggerNet. I am also using other RTMC controls to display this data. When the data updates, a new file is created and over-writes the old file.

This works fine in RTMC runtime. When the data update, the RTMC controls display the new data, and the Image control displays the new file.

When I publish this same display to the web, the RTMC data controls update, but the Image control does not. If, however, I force the browser(Firefox) to re-load the page, the new image appears.

Is there something I am missing?
